The primary function of on-hold music is straightforward. For those who hear the music, you’re nonetheless related and someplace within the queue. However this wasn’t at all times the case. Who got here up with the concept of on-hold music?

His identify was Alfred Levy. Again in 1962, he owned a manufacturing unit and was having bother with the telephone strains operating into the constructing. Someplace within the system, a unfastened wire was touching a metallic girder, turning the entire construction into an enormous radio antenna that simply occurred to be tuned to the frequency of an area radio station. This meant that each time somebody answered the telephone, music leaked by means of. It was particularly noticeable when callers had been positioned on maintain.

Levy was irritated at first however then realized that this wasn’t such a foul factor in spite of everything. It occupied the callers and allow them to know that they had been nonetheless related.

In 1966, he filed a patent on a machine, “Phone Maintain Program System,” that routinely performed music for callers anytime they had been positioned on maintain. Each single on-hold telephone gadget in use at this time is predicated on that patent. It doesn’t matter if it’s some inoffensive pre-recorded instrumental materials or a radio station.

This has revolutionized interactions with clients. I as soon as noticed the outcomes of a examine that stated not less than 70 per cent of consumers who’re subjected to lifeless silence whereas on maintain will dangle up in disgust and frustration inside 60 seconds, just because they assume they’ve been disconnected or are being ignored and disrespected. Enjoying them music — even unhealthy music — is much better than the previous means of signaling an energetic connection, which was normally a beep each 30 seconds or so. In the present day, most industrial telephone line system comes with an “M.O.H.” enter. That stands for “Music On Maintain.”

After on-hold music grew to become widespread, issues escalated in odd instructions. In 1989, a 16-year-old Yanni-loving pc nerd named Tim Carleton and his pal, Derek Deel, recorded a six-minute piece on a four-track machine in Carleton’s mother and father’ storage. It was entitled Opus Quantity One and integrated in telephone a system constructed by Cisco (then a start-up) known as Name Supervisor. It made Carleton and Deel stars of the on-hold music world.

In case you have been placed on maintain any time over the last 35 years, I assure you’ve heard this as a result of, for the longest time, this was the one go-to music for Cisco telephone techniques. It was even utilized in by Bud Mild for a Tremendous Bowl industrial in 2023.

Cisco lastly realized that their telephone techniques wanted extra choices than Opus Quantity One. The Division of Work and Pensions within the U.Ok. performed a 30-second loop of Vivaldi’s The 4 Seasons for years earlier than it was modified, citing complaints from the general public that such repetition induced nervousness and was significantly upsetting to autistic callers.

You may’t use simply any music. If it’s copyrighted standard music, the homeowners of the enterprise with the telephone system are legally obligated to pay royalties. Years in the past, Bruce Springsteen known as a bike store solely to be placed on maintain and instantly heard his Born to Run. When somebody lastly answered, his query was, “Did you get a license for that?” And in the event you license music, you should be cautious. High 40 pop is nice for callers 25 and underneath, however are inclined to drive off older purchasers. Plus, acquainted songs would possibly really make the wait really feel longer as a result of we now have an a good suggestion of how lengthy these songs really are.

There are actually many corporations focusing on on-hold music. They emphasize the necessity for music that’s not too sleepy and never too loud. Tempos and melody are necessary. On-hold music ought to be blissful, each when it comes to musicality and lyrics (besides within the case of funeral houses; that’s inappropriate). It’s necessary to have selection, transferring from clips of various types, lengths, and genres (besides jazz — research have proven that it ought to be averted as a result of it causes too many individuals to hold up.)

Predictability within the music is loss of life. That is particularly necessary if callers could also be subjected to attend occasions of 10 minutes or extra. (I can’t think about the mindset of an Adelaide, Australia, man who stayed on-hold with Qantas for 15 hours again in 2012. That’s loads of on-hold music.) An announcement ought to come on each occasionally, reassuring the caller that “your name is necessary to us.” That’s annoying, however it works.

Lastly, companies ought to notice that no matter on-hold music they select, it has to work properly with the restricted frequency response of phone strains. Utilizing materials that simply doesn’t translate down a telephone line will drive clients loopy.

The on-hold music enterprise is bigger than you assume. There’s a commerce group, The On-Maintain Message Affiliation, now buying and selling as OnHold.com, and even has conferences and awards packages for the perfect on-hold music.

By the best way, regardless of Opus Quantity One being heard by a whole lot of tens of millions (billions?) of individuals whereas on maintain, Carleton and Deel haven’t seen a penny in royalties from their composition. They wrote it, recorded it, submitted, had been paid for the job — and that was it. I think about they cringe once they name someplace are subjected to their creation.
